When is the best time of year to stay in a hostel in Mérida?
The weather is important when you're experiencing new places, so here's a little information that might be helpful: The hottest months are usually May and April with an average temp of 83°F, while the coldest months are January and February with an average of 76°F. Average annual precipitation for Mérida is 33 inches.
What is there to see and do in Mérida?
Depending on what interests you, you might like to explore these things around Mérida. Get out into nature with places like Progreso Beach, Cenotes Hacienda Mucuyché, and Chelentun Cenotes. Cultural attractions include Museo Casa Montejo, Jose Peon Contreras Theater, and Casa Montes Molina Museum. Visit landmarks like Mayapan Mayan Ruins, House of the Turtles, and Uxmal Archaeological Site.
What's the best way to get to and around Mérida while staying at a hostel?
Keep this information about transit options in and around Mérida on hand to make the most of your stay: You can fly into the nearest airport, which is Mérida International Airport (MID), 3.5 mi (5.6 km) away. When you're out and about, you may want to use public transit to get around. If you're eager to see more of the surrounding area, make your way to Teya-Merida Station to catch a train.
